Four new phenolic acid with unusual bicycle [2.2.2] octane moiety from Clerodendranthus spicatus and their anti-inflammatory activity.

Guo-Xu Ma1, Xiao-Po Zhang2, Peng-Fei Li1, Zhong-Hao Sun1, Nai-Liang Zhu1, Yin-Di Zhu1, Jun-Shan Yang1, De-Li Chen3, Hai-Feng Wu4, Xu-Dong Xu1.   

Abstract

Four new phenolic acids, clerodens A-D (1-4) possessing an unusual bicycle [2.2.2] octane moiety were isolated from the whole plants of Clerodendranthus spicatus. Their structures were elucidated by extensive spectroscopic methods, including NMR, MS, and ECD data. All isolates were evaluated for their anti-inflammatory activities on lipopolysaccharide (LPS)-induced nitric oxide (NO) production in RAW 264.7, and compound 4 showed significant inhibitory activities with IC50 value of 6.8 μM.
